Warwick is set to welcome back the popular Smith Street Party next month.

The event will take place on Smith Street from 11am to 6.30pm Saturday 25 July 2026.

Similarly to last year's event, there will be a range of local businesses selling their arts, crafts, and local produce, along with live entertainment.

Organisers shared: "The streets will be buzzing with energy as the community comes together to celebrate the vibrant local talent.

"From handcrafted jewellery and pottery to fresh baked goods, there will be something to delight every palette and interest.

"The lineup of live performers promises to keep the party going all day long.

"Get ready to groove to the infectious rhythms of local bands and musicians, who will be filling the air with their unique sounds."

There will be several road closures in place on the day.

From 6am to 9pm the following roads will be closed:

  • Smith Street
  • Gerrard Street
  • Chapel Street, junction with Chapel Row and Smith Street
  • Cross Street, junction with Priory Road and Smith Street.
